Job summary
A leading utility contractor in Timmins, Ontario is seeking Journeyperson Powerline Technicians to support a multi-year distribution project. Responsibilities include constructing overhead and underground power distribution systems, mentoring apprentices, and adhering to safety protocols. Candidates must have Journeyperson certification, significant experience in electrical construction, and a commitment to safety practices. Union benefits will be provided through the CUSW.
